Fishball noodles are often under appreciated and a commonplace dish in hawker centres that isn't too difficult to make tasty. To take it to the next level with handmade fishballs and fish dumplings is what Song Kee's finest did to cement itself as the gold standard for local BCM.
An unassuming shophouse in the middle of Serangoon's residential area, this outlet is manned by the cousin of the original Song Kee Fishball Noodles (now closed). In true Singapore tradition, the wall is proudly plastered with photos of local politicians enjoying the catered BCM and with the owner shaking hands with the PM.

Irregularly shaped dumplings and meat/fishballs show the handmade love that goes into each piece.

Mixing the noodles with some of the soup is essential for adjusting the viscosity of the sauce.

Spicy chilli, sour vinegar and savoury sauce comes together for a satisfying meal.
